Transaction 1bbfbdd2c361a105e5b8a71b177c6ff6e1e9b10d6a1c35699fff0bc804d38f2e

1 Input
2 Outputs
  • 1bbfbdd2c361a105e5b8a71b177c6ff6e1e9b10d6a1c35699fff0bc804d38f2e:0
  • value  40000000
    address  1Ps52B9uDNkx9Lg7KArddKbjCH4dmVNAJ3
  • 1bbfbdd2c361a105e5b8a71b177c6ff6e1e9b10d6a1c35699fff0bc804d38f2e:1
  • value  73649321
    address  33dLfBJsHuA3eekAtCxcyc7jDCywTGcUrY